web前端项目包括什么问题
-
Web前端项目包括以下几个常见问题:
-
用户体验设计:前端开发要考虑用户界面的设计和交互体验,包括页面布局、按钮设计、导航栏设计等。这涉及到用户的视觉感知,以及用户对网站或应用的操作方式和反馈。
-
页面响应速度优化:前端开发需要考虑页面加载速度,尽量减少响应时间,提升用户体验。这可以通过压缩和合并CSS和JavaScript文件、使用图片懒加载、优化代码以及利用浏览器缓存等方法来实现。
-
响应式设计:随着移动设备的普及,前端开发也需要考虑不同分辨率和不同设备上的适配问题。响应式设计可以使网站或应用在不同设备上自适应,提供更好的用户体验。
-
浏览器兼容性:不同的浏览器对网页的渲染方式有所差异,前端开发要考虑到主流浏览器的兼容性问题,保证在各种浏览器中正确显示。
-
数据交互:前端开发需要与后端进行数据交互,通常使用Ajax技术来实现异步数据交互,向服务器发送请求并获取数据,然后动态更新网页内容。
-
跨域问题:由于浏览器的同源策略限制,前端开发需要解决跨域访问问题,确保在不同域名之间进行数据交互。
-
安全性考虑:前端开发需要注意安全性问题,如防止XSS(跨站脚本攻击)、CSRF(跨站请求伪造)等,确保用户数据的安全。
总之,Web前端项目包括用户体验设计、页面响应速度优化、响应式设计、浏览器兼容性、数据交互、跨域问题和安全性考虑等一系列问题,这些问题都需要前端开发人员综合考虑来实现一个高质量的前端项目。
1年前 -
-
Web前端项目涉及的问题非常多,下面列举了一些常见的问题:
-
界面设计:前端开发的核心任务之一是创建用户界面。这涉及到平面设计、布局设计、色彩搭配等方面的问题。一个好的界面设计可以提高用户体验,并增加用户的黏性。
-
响应式设计:随着移动设备的普及,响应式设计已经成为了现代前端开发的一项重要任务。响应式设计可以保证网页在不同设备上的显示效果良好,并适当调整尺寸、布局和样式等方面的问题。
-
浏览器兼容性:不同浏览器对于网页的解析和渲染是不一样的,因此前端开发需要考虑不同浏览器的兼容性。这涉及到HTML、CSS和JavaScript的差异性,以及应对不同浏览器的hack或者使用polyfill等技术手段。
-
性能优化:前端性能优化是提高网站性能和用户体验的重要手段。包括减少HTTP请求、压缩和合并资源、异步加载脚本、使用缓存等方面的问题。此外,还需要优化代码和渲染过程,减少浏览器的重绘和重排。
-
交互设计:前端开发不仅要关注用户界面的外观,还要考虑用户的交互体验。这涉及到用户事件的处理、表单验证、状态变化等方面的问题。良好的交互设计可以提高用户的操作便利性和使用舒适度。
-
跨平台开发:随着移动应用的普及,前端开发也需要适应不同平台的要求。例如,通过使用React Native或者Weex等技术,可以将前端代码快速的转换成Native应用,实现跨平台开发。
-
安全性:前端开发需要关注用户数据的安全和隐私保护。这涉及到对于用户输入的合法性验证、XSS攻击和CSRF攻击的防范等方面的问题。前端开发者需要了解安全防护的基本原理和相应的技术手段。
总之,Web前端项目涉及的问题非常广泛,需要前端开发者具备全面的技术能力和丰富的经验,才能高效地完成项目。
1年前 -
-
Web前端项目包括以下几个主要问题:
-
设计问题:
前端项目的设计问题主要包括界面设计、交互设计和用户体验设计。在设计阶段,需要确定网站或应用程序的整体外观和布局,确定用户与系统的交互方式以及优化用户体验。 -
技术选型问题:
前端项目需要选择合适的技术栈来实现功能。例如,选择适合项目需求的前端框架、库、开发语言和数据库等。 -
HTML结构问题:
前端项目通常以HTML结构为基础,需要合理组织HTML标签,搭建网页的基本骨架。 -
CSS样式问题:
CSS用于控制网页的样式和布局,前端项目中需要合理应用CSS来实现网页的视觉效果。 -
响应式设计问题:
在不同的设备上呈现良好的用户体验是前端项目的重要考虑因素。通过使用响应式设计技术,可以使网页能够自适应不同的屏幕尺寸。 -
浏览器兼容性问题:
前端项目需要考虑不同浏览器之间的兼容性问题,确保网页在各种主流浏览器上都能正常运行。 -
性能优化问题:
前端项目需要考虑网页的加载速度和性能优化,如压缩和缓存静态资源、异步加载脚本等。 -
安全性问题:
前端项目需要注意用户数据的安全,采取相应的安全措施,如防御XSS、CSRF等攻击。 -
测试问题:
前端项目需要进行各种测试,包括单元测试、集成测试和UI测试,以确保代码的质量和功能的正确性。 -
代码管理问题:
前端项目需要使用版本控制系统来管理代码,以便多人协作开发,保证代码的可维护性和追踪性。
总之,前端项目需要考虑设计、技术选型、HTML结构、CSS样式、响应式设计、浏览器兼容性、性能优化、安全性、测试以及代码管理等一系列问题。
1年前 -